    I doubt I'll be playing the new edition because I've been priced out of GW's market. They want $140 for the rulebook, and said rulebook doesn't even include all the rules (ie Stronghold). That is roughly my entire annual hobby budget just as an entry point, forget about actually purchasing an army. Why would I buy something that expensive will be obsolete in 2 years time?

    Idk i like a lot of the tweaks they did. Yes the demon summoning should have been more limited but thats kinda my only complaint. The snap firing after jink helped balance a lot and the now more limited ally chart helps. I just wish the rumor mill didn't get to bad with this edition. Its not the company that failed you its the *** hat who started the bs rumor making it sound amazing when it was more tweaking and adding rules here and there. People are blaming the wrong thing...

    People need to stop complaining play it see how you like it. You do not have to buy the $85 book. Wait for the starter it will have a small one and usually a good deal on minis.
